The global thermodynamic heating and cooling market is undergoing a fundamental transformation. Driven by international decarbonization mandates, such as the European Green Deal and the United States Inflation Reduction Act (IRA), industrial and residential heating systems are rapidly moving away from fossil fuels toward highly efficient air-source (ASHP) and ground-source (GSHP) heat pumps. At the center of this technological paradigm shift is the development of ultra-efficient electric motors, particularly Brushless DC (BLDC) and Permanent Magnet Synchronous Motors (PMSM).
Unlike traditional fixed-speed induction motors, modern heat pump components require variable speed actuators to optimize the seasonal coefficient of performance (SCOP). A fluctuating thermal load demands precise motor speed adaptation, allowing compressors and auxiliary fans to run continuously at low-energy states rather than cycling on and off. The development of integrated micro-drives has enabled this high-degree control loop, saving up to 40% on energy compared to traditional on/off systems.
Furthermore, the industry is transitioning to natural refrigerants, such as Propane (R290) and Carbon Dioxide (R744). The introduction of these alternative agents alters the internal pressure dynamics and thermal requirements of compressor and control motors. Electric motors integrated inside these systems must be explosion-proof, hermetically sealed, and capable of operating under high pressure with zero chemical degradation. The concept of "Factory 4.0" is defined by the integration of cyber-physical systems, real-time data monitoring, and end-to-end automation of complex manufacturing steps. At Zelt Motor, our Factory 4.0 infrastructure enables high throughput while keeping defective rates near zero. Automated coil winders control copper wire tension to prevent insulation scratches, and high-speed gear-hobbing systems ensure mechanical components fit with sub-micron precision.
This automated approach minimizes variations in motor performance, which is vital for high-efficiency HVAC equipment. Manual assembly can introduce deviations in coil alignment and air-gap spacing, leading to cogging torque, elevated acoustic noise, and premature thermal wear. Automating these production steps helps guarantee consistent performance across large production volumes.

Heat pumps operate under diverse conditions, from arctic residential installations to high-humidity coastal commercial systems. These varying environmental profiles dictate unique motor design choices:
1. Sub-Zero Northern European Climate Installations
In cold-climate air-source heat pumps (operating at temperatures down to -30°C), conventional lubrication grease freezes, causing motor stalls and high start-up currents. Zelt Motor's low-temperature variants utilize synthetic hydrocarbon lubricants, low-temperature seals, and optimized rotor profiles that maintain fluid dynamics in sub-zero environments.
2. Marine and High-Salinity Coastal Environments
Outdoor condenser units installed near ocean shores face aggressive salt-mist corrosion, which can degrade metal housings and motor windings. Our coastal HVAC motors feature salt-spray resistant electrophoretic coatings, stainless steel shafts, and double-lip shaft seals. These protective measures help prevent moisture ingress and oxidation, maintaining motor performance under high salt loads.
3. Heavy-Duty Industrial & Geothermal Loop Circulation
Commercial geothermal pump systems operate continuously for long cycles. For these systems, maintenance down-time is highly disruptive. Brushless DC (BLDC) motors with high-grade carbon-graphite or ceramic bearings provide long life expectancies, helping minimize field servicing over the system's operational lifespan.
